Output e1c04a86b565a9c9c96eaa19e66bc18a1d4c1855bac6cb315d0f9de9b3c263cf:34

value
291284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67f3410412710217cb2c5628b4a2b73d5b4d1a0a OP_EQUAL
address
3BAevtF68QYmWn7ow5JJrNjLhPdDugypxA
transaction
e1c04a86b565a9c9c96eaa19e66bc18a1d4c1855bac6cb315d0f9de9b3c263cf
confirmations
239701
spent
true